Heim > Datenbank > MySQL-Tutorial > Wie kann ich die Abfrageprotokollierung in MySQL aktivieren und deaktivieren?

Wie kann ich die Abfrageprotokollierung in MySQL aktivieren und deaktivieren?

Barbara Streisand
Freigeben: 2024-12-28 14:54:26
Original
796 Leute haben es durchsucht

How Can I Enable and Disable Query Logging in MySQL?

Abfragen in MySQL protokollieren

Die Überwachung von Datenbankabfragen kann wertvolle Einblicke in die Systemleistung und -sicherheit liefern. Um die Protokollierung aller Abfragen zu aktivieren, können Sie die Audit-Protokollierung in MySQL aktivieren.

Abfrageprotokollierung aktivieren

Um Abfragen eine Stunde lang zu protokollieren und in einer Datei zu speichern, Sie können die folgenden Schritte ausführen:

SET global log_output = 'FILE';
SET global general_log_file='/desired/path/to/log_file.log';
SET global general_log = 1;
Nach dem Login kopieren

Abfrage deaktivieren Protokollierung

Sobald die Protokollierung aktiviert ist, können Sie sie deaktivieren, indem Sie die Variable general_log auf 0 setzen:

SET global general_log = 0;
Nach dem Login kopieren

Durch Befolgen dieser Schritte können Sie alle Abfragen in Ihrem MySQL effizient protokollieren Datenbank verwalten und die Datenbankaktivität effektiv überwachen.

Das obige ist der detaillierte Inhalt vonWie kann ich die Abfrageprotokollierung in MySQL aktivieren und deaktivieren?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age